Latest Patents
Among his latest patents is a revolutionary design for a driving device, propeller, and propulsion system within UAVs. This invention features an integrated propeller with a blade base and a blade, equipped with a first installation foolproof member. The driving device consists of a main body, a rotatable driving shaft, and a locking member, ensuring a seamless coupling with the propeller. Additionally, the elastic abutting member enhances the functionality by providing necessary support between the main body and the blade base.
Furthermore, Deng's invention of a rotor and power assembly highlights the intricate design of a propeller blade that includes a blade root and blade tip. The blade incorporates innovative features such as a first suppression member to control spanwise airflow, showcasing Deng's commitment to improving UAV performance.
